Stefania Rocca Bio

Stefania Rocca is a prominent actress and television personality who hails from Italy. Born in 1971 in Turin, Rocca grew up with a passion for the arts and began her career in the industry after completing her education. She initially worked in theater productions but eventually transitioned to film and television. Rocca made her film debut in 1990 with a role in "Amami", an Italian drama directed by Bruno Colella. However, it was her performance in the 1991 film "Quattro figli unici", which earned her critical acclaim and recognition. She continued to work in both Italian and international projects, and her career reached new heights after appearing in the Hollywood blockbuster "The Talented Mr. Ripley" alongside Matt Damon, Gwyneth Paltrow, and Jude Law. Rocca became a household name in Italy with her appearance on the television series "Don Matteo" in 2000. The show, which follows the adventures of a Catholic priest solving crimes in a small Italian town, proved to be a massive hit with audiences and ran for ten seasons. Rocca played the role of Anna, the love interest of the main character. Throughout her career, Rocca has received numerous accolades for her performances. She was awarded the David di Donatello Award, Italy's highest film honor, for Best Supporting Actress for her role in "The Cyclone" in 1996, as well as the European Film Award for Best Actress for her performance in "Papelmo" in 2003. Today, she remains an influential and respected figure in the Italian entertainment industry, with a loyal fan base both in her home country and abroad.
